MF3MOD4101DA4/05,1 Technical Specifications
| Parameter | Specification | Unit |
|---|---|---|
| Operating Voltage Range | 4.5 to 5.5 | V |
| Maximum Continuous Current | 10 | A |
| Switching Frequency | 100 | kHz |
| Power Dissipation | 15 | W |
| Operating Temperature Range | -40 to 125 | ??C |
| Input Logic Voltage | 3.3 / 5 | V |
| Isolation Voltage | 1500 | Vrms |
| Package Type | Dual In-Line Module | – |
